I've been wanting to build a jeep for a long time, so when i stumbled across a bone stock 01 xj for a steal, i couldn't pass it up.
Needed a cooling system redo, but no a bad piece overall-

Course i had to wheel it stock, so a trip to RC was in order, this is one of the best pics of the day-

So yeah, i got kinda hooked, took advantage of some of the awesome black fridays sales and got myself a big pile of parts, as well as bartered for a HP d30-

Also did a crapload of research, and reading, and decided on a respectable setup that should be plently capable. Clayton 6.5 3link, WJ brakes and flipped steering, integrated rock rails/airtanks modified JCR diy bumpers with mini-comp cuts/rails, 315/75/16 tire, ruffstuff unibody stiffiners as well as front extensions, steering box brace, 231 swap, hack&tap, 4:56 gears, spartan front, lincoln rear. Tire size works out to be 35x11.9, I kinda built the rig around the tires, got them in labor trade to do a headgaskets on a cadillac caterra. I'm still not sure who got the better deal on that one, that job was a nightmare.
 
Just and FYI for everyone, when i did the OTK steering setup, I used WJ TRE's all around, as well as the goferit offroad inserts. Only differnet between this setup and a standard below knuckle, is that you need to use a RHD tie rod for the passenger knuckle to drag link.
I used the Following-
3x- Goferit inserts
2X- JKS OGS930 Flange Spacers
1- JKS OGS956 Drag Link
1- JKS OGS955 Tie Rod
1- Crown Auto 52088512 RHD TRE
1- Moog ES3475 TRE for pittman
1- Moog ES3472 Drag Link TRE
1- Moog ES3473 Drag Link TRE
I also replaced the unit bearings for some nice timken units, and used a set of sintered ball joints that i got from one of the vendors here.
I had to do a slight bit of trimming to the front of the coil perches, like a 45* cut, to allow the drag link to clear. Swaybar brackets need to be moved, and I'm not sure about the trackbar, I was moving it anyways, so I can't answer if the factory one will clear.
Hope this helps some people.
